c# asp.net visual-studio .net-4.0 tabcontrol

c# - Cómo mostrar el control de pestañas en asp.net



visual-studio .net-4.0 (1)

Estoy desarrollando una aplicación web C # .NET usando .NET Framework 4.0.

En eso, necesito mostrar una página con 3 pestañas, como hacen nuestros navegadores web. Cada pestaña tiene una funcionalidad diferente.

¿Cómo puedo crear control de pestañas en Visual Studio con .NET Framework 4.0? ¿Hay algún control de pestañas incorporado?

Saludos


Están las pestañas del juego de herramientas de control de AJAX y las pestañas de la jQuery UI . He usado ambos y prefiero jQuery UI. Microsoft oficialmente incluye / recomienda jQuery con aplicaciones web.

Si cada pestaña tiene un contenido completamente separado, sugeriría que represente una barra de enlaces simple y con estilo, y que cada elemento se vincule a una nueva página / vista. De esta forma, el contenido oculto no se procesará hasta que sea necesario.

Ejemplo de jQuery UI

Tenga en cuenta que esto no tiene nada que ver con .NET o Visual Studio; esta es una solución puramente del lado del cliente.

<script src="//ajax.googleapis.com/ajax/libs/jquery/1.7.1/jquery.min.js"></script> <script src="//ajax.googleapis.com/ajax/libs/jqueryui/1.8.18/jquery-ui.min.js"></script> <script> $(function() { $( "#tabs" ).tabs(); }); </script> <div id="tabs"> <ul> <li><a href="#tabs-1">Tab 1</a></li> <li><a href="#tabs-2">Tab 2</a></li> <li><a href="#tabs-3">Tab 3</a></li> </ul> <div id="tabs-1">Content 1</div> <div id="tabs-2">Content 2</div> <div id="tabs-3">Content 3</div> </div>